The table below provides summary statistics and salary benchmarking for jobs advertised in England requiring AngularJS skills. It covers permanent job vacancies from the 6 months leading up to 4 June 2026, with comparisons to the same periods in the previous two years.

6 months to
4 Jun 2026
Same period 2025 Same period 2024
Rank 290 197 82
Rank change year-on-year -93 -115 +25
Permanent jobs citing AngularJS 525 704 2,673
As % of all permanent jobs in England 0.64% 1.81% 2.98%
As % of the Libraries, Frameworks & Software Standards category 6.22% 9.12% 15.30%
Number of salaries quoted 398 583 2,173
10th Percentile £43,750 £45,050 £40,000
25th Percentile £47,500 £55,000 £46,250
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£62,500 £72,500 £60,000
Median % change year-on-year -13.79% +20.83% -7.69%
75th Percentile £77,500 £95,000 £75,000
90th Percentile £91,250 £115,000 £95,000
UK median annual salary £62,500 £72,500 £60,000
% change year-on-year -13.79% +20.83% -7.69%
